Small Modular Reactors (SMRs)
SMRs are a sort of nuclear reactor which might be designed to be smaller and extra compact than conventional nuclear reactors. These compact reactors sometimes vary in dimension from 50 to 300 megawatts (MW) {of electrical} energy, making them superb for smaller vitality markets or area of interest purposes.
-
The first advantage of SMRs is their scalability and adaptability, making them a extra possible possibility for areas with restricted vitality calls for.
-
On account of their smaller dimension, SMRs require considerably much less infrastructure, labor, and capital funding in comparison with conventional nuclear reactors.
-
SMRs additionally supply improved security options, reminiscent of passive cooling techniques, which may scale back the chance of accidents and enhance total reliability.
-
The compact design of SMRs permits for the usage of current manufacturing amenities, decreasing the necessity for specialised development gear and streamlining the fabrication course of.
-
SMRs can doubtlessly be deployed in a extra versatile and modular method, permitting for simpler upgrades and upkeep with out the necessity for full reactor replacements.

Nuclear Fusion Reactors: A Clear Power Future?, Nuclear energy plant close to me
Nuclear fusion, the method of mixing atomic nuclei to launch huge quantities of vitality, is being hailed as the last word clear vitality supply. Fusion reactions produce no greenhouse fuel emissions, minimal radioactivity, and considerable gas assets.
Whereas vital technical challenges stay, researchers are actively engaged on growing commercial-scale fusion reactors. One promising method is the usage of tokamaks, units that confine and warmth plasma (ionized fuel) to realize managed fusion reactions.
As scientists proceed to push the boundaries of fusion analysis, the prospect of a nearly limitless clear vitality supply attracts nearer.
One notable instance is the ITER (Worldwide Thermonuclear Experimental Reactor) undertaking, a collaborative effort amongst nations to construct an indication fusion reactor. ITER goals to realize and maintain a plasma state for 500 seconds, paving the way in which for the event of business fusion energy crops.

Profession Paths in Nuclear Power
The nuclear vitality trade presents a wide range of profession paths, starting from engineering and operations to security and safety. Among the key profession paths embrace:
- Nuclear Engineers: Nuclear engineers design, develop, and function nuclear reactors and gear. They make sure the secure and environment friendly operation of nuclear energy crops.
- Nuclear Security Officers: Nuclear security officers are answerable for making certain the protection of nuclear energy crops and their personnel. They monitor and management radiation ranges, conduct security inspections, and develop security procedures.
- Energy Plant Operators: Energy plant operators are answerable for working and sustaining nuclear reactors and gear. They guarantee the graceful and environment friendly operation of energy crops.
- Radiation Safety Specialists: Radiation safety specialists work to reduce publicity to radiation at nuclear energy crops. They develop procedures and gear to guard personnel and the general public.
Certification Necessities and Coaching Packages
Certification necessities and coaching packages are important for professionals working within the nuclear vitality trade. Among the key certification necessities and coaching packages embrace:
- Nuclear Regulatory Fee (NRC) Licenses: The NRC requires operators and upkeep personnel to carry a license to work at nuclear energy crops. Licenses are issued after finishing a coaching program and passing a certification examination.
- American Society of Mechanical Engineers (ASME) Certifications: ASME certifications are required for engineers working within the nuclear trade. Certifications are issued after finishing a coaching program and passing a certification examination.
- Nuclear Power Institute (NEI) Coaching Packages: NEI presents coaching packages for professionals working within the nuclear vitality trade. These packages cowl subjects reminiscent of nuclear security, safety, and operations.
